Budgeting for Bingo: Ticket Strategy, Session Pacing and Prize Types

Smart budgeting separates regular players from those who burn through their balance in one session. A sensible approach is to decide your session length and ticket quantity before you log in. In a typical 90-ball room, a game lasts about 15–20 minutes. If you buy five boards per game at 10p each, that is 50p per round; over an hour, you will spend roughly £2. That pace keeps you in the room long enough to enjoy the chat and side games without risking more than you planned.

Prizes fall into three categories: a single line, two lines and a full house. A line pays roughly 10–20% of the prize pool, two lines pays 20–30%, and the full house takes the remaining 50–70%. Jackpot rooms operate differently — they accumulate a portion of every ticket sold until one player claims the full house, then reset. Jackpot bingo sites often guarantee a minimum jackpot size, so you know the floor value before buying in. Always check the prize breakdown for each room before you buy boards, as the split changes depending on the number of players.

Banking for Bingo: Deposits, Withdrawals and Minimum Cash-Outs

The fastest way to move money into a bingo account is usually a debit card or e-wallet. Deposits via Visa, Mastercard, PayPal or Skrill clear instantly, with most sites setting a minimum deposit of £5–£10. Withdrawals are where operators diverge. The best Irish bingo sites UK secure and licensed process e-wallet cash-outs within 24 hours, while debit card withdrawals can take 2–5 working days. Minimum withdrawal limits typically sit at £10–£20, and some rooms impose a maximum withdrawal per transaction — often £5,000 per week. Credit card deposits have been banned in Great Britain since April 2020, so you must use a debit card or an approved e-wallet. Always verify the identity verification process before you request your first withdrawal; submitting a photo of your passport or driving licence and a recent utility bill ahead of time saves a day or two of waiting.

Safe Gambling at Online Bingo Rooms

Bingo should always be entertainment, not a way to make money. Set a loss limit before you start a session and stick to it. All UKGC-licensed bingo sites offer deposit caps, time-out periods and self-exclusion tools. If you feel your play is becoming difficult to control, GAMSTOP (gamstop.co.uk) lets you block yourself from all UK-licensed gambling sites in one go. Free, confidential support is also available from GambleAware at BeGambleAware.org. You must be 18 or over to play bingo online in the UK.

When are online bingo rooms busiest?

Rooms peak between 7 pm and 10 pm on weeknights and all afternoon on weekends. Busier rooms mean larger prize pools because more tickets are sold, but also tougher competition for the full house. If you prefer quieter play, mid-morning sessions on weekdays usually have a dozen or fewer players, which gives you better odds per board. Room schedules are listed in each operator’s lobby, with some running 24/7 games.

Why do some rooms limit how many tickets I can buy per game?

Ticket limits exist to prevent one player from dominating a room and to keep the game fair. A common cap is 50–100 boards per game, which stops a single account from scooping every line. For the average player buying 5–10 boards, this limit never matters. It mainly affects high-volume players who use automated daubing tools, which are banned at all UKGC-licensed sites anyway.
